OpenTeacher is an opensource vocabulary training application that helps you learn a foreign language!
Enter a list of words in both a known and a foreign language, and OpenTeacher will test you, you can save your list and repeat the test over time.
OpenTeacher is an open source cross-platform application which works on Windows, Mac and Linux.

Python, a multiplatform programming language that allows users to work more quickly and integrate systems more effectively, is now at version 3.3.0.
Highlights of Python 3.3.0:
• The new "lzma" module, with LZMA/XZ support, has been added;
• A syntax for delegating to a subgenerator has been added;
• The u'unicode' syntax is accepted again for str objects;
